ROH BRINGING 'WAR OF THE WORLDS' TO PHILLY AND MORE ROH NEWS

By Mike Johnson on 2015-02-25 13:01:05
Ring of Honor has added a date on Wednesday 5/13 at the 2300 Arena in Philadelphia, PA, listing it as "War of the Worlds." That was the name of one of the major shows featuring New Japan Pro Wrestling talent last year, so it doesn't take a genius to figure out they have added Philly to the already scheduled Toronto dates with the talent that week. When I contacted ROH, they said there would be an official announcement later today. If that is indeed the case, it might be time for me the revive the old bus trips out of NYC.

Speaking of ROH, it's pretty cool they added Samoa Joe to the Redwood City, CA event Wrestlemania weekend as that show is already sold out and they really didn't have to. It's a nice bonus for the fans that were already supporting the show and the company that night, just like the addition of Jushin Liger.

The 13th Anniversary Show will feature, for the first time in ROH history, a Spanish announce team of Alex Abrahantes and Leticia Castro. I'm not familiar with Castro but Abrahantes worked for Lucha Libre USA.

Tickets for the 8/29 Atlanta return are already on sale.

This past weekend's Atlanta event is already on www.ROHWrestling.com via VOD. I am partially through the card but AJ Styles vs. Bobby Fish and Roderick Strong vs. Kyle O'Reilly are both excellent matches well worth going out of your way to see. Will Ferrara looked great in a six man Mayhem bout on the undercard and you can see the Taz student really picking his game up. Lots of good wrestling on this one.
